Default Add passenger communications to Rider communications kit

Hey, sorry if this has been covered somewhere else in the forum, I did a search and could not find a specific answer to my question. I am buying my brother's 2010 FLHX and he added the Boom! Audio Communications Switch Kit (P/N:77173-08). I need to add a communications switch for my wife to the existing switch. I would rather not buy a $399 kit (P/N: 77107-09) just to waste 3/4 of the kit. Is there a way I can add a passengers switch (much like the one in the 77107-09 kit) without breaking the bank? Has anyone had experience doing this, if so, how did you do it? Any and all information would be helpful.

What do you mean "Pods" and do you know the part number for them? I'm new to Harley Davidson so excuse my lack of lingo. I think if I buy a passenger headset harness (P/N 76440-06), a switch and harness assembly (P/N 77133-09) and an audio system wiring harness (P/N 70169-06a) that I should be able to complete the project. Which is exactly what you have (had) on your FLHTK.
